Ed Sheeran is one of the biggest stars in the world and played a few nights in Wembley Stadium over the weekend. He even managed to belt out an Irish traditional song while he was at it.
He is, of course, coming to Dublin to play Croke Park, but a certain Dublin crime boss couldn't wait that long.
Tom Vaughan-Lawlor, who plays Nidge in Love/Hate, went along to see Ed in Wembley and before the show met the singer and recorded this little video...
